Finding a reliable contractor in Seatac involves several steps. Start by researching local contractors through online directories, social media, or community boards. Look for reviews and ratings from previous clients to gauge their reputation. It’s also beneficial to ask friends, family, or neighbors for recommendations based on their experiences. Once you have a shortlist, verify each contractor's credentials, including their license and insurance, which are crucial for ensuring they meet state regulations. Request quotes from multiple contractors and compare their services, timelines, and costs. Don't hesitate to ask for references or examples of their past work to assess their quality. A reliable contractor will be transparent about their process and provide clear communication throughout. Lastly, trust your instincts; if something feels off, it’s okay to explore other options.

When hiring a plumber in Seatac, there are several key factors to consider. First, ensure that the plumber is licensed and insured, which protects you in case of accidents or damages during the job. Check their experience and specialization—some plumbers may focus on residential work, while others might be experienced in commercial plumbing. Reading online reviews and testimonials can provide insight into their reliability and quality of work. Additionally, ask for a written estimate that includes all potential costs, so you can avoid any surprise charges later. Communication is crucial; a good plumber should be willing to answer your questions and explain the work that needs to be done. Finally, consider local availability and response times, especially for emergency services, as this can significantly affect the efficiency of repairs in your home.

When budgeting for home services in Seatac, several cost considerations come into play. First, you should research average rates for the specific service you need, as these can vary widely based on the type of work, the complexity of the project, and the materials required. For example, hiring a contractor for a kitchen remodel will typically differ in cost from hiring an electrician for minor repairs. Additionally, seasonal factors can influence prices; for instance, demand for HVAC services often spikes during extreme weather, potentially increasing costs. It’s also wise to factor in any necessary permits or inspections that may be required for larger projects, as these can add to your budget. Always obtain multiple quotes and ask for a breakdown of costs to ensure you're getting fair pricing for the services you require.

When hiring home service professionals in Seatac, verifying licensing and insurance is essential for protecting yourself and ensuring quality work. In Washington State, most contractors are required to have a valid contractor's license issued by the Department of Labor & Industries. This ensures they have met certain criteria and are authorized to perform the work legally. Additionally, they should carry general liability insurance to cover any potential damages that may occur during the project. It's also wise to ask if they have workers' compensation insurance, which protects you from liability if a worker is injured on your property. Before hiring, request proof of these documents for your records. This not only gives you peace of mind but also indicates that the professional is serious about their work and adheres to industry standards.

Seasonal changes can significantly impact home services in Seatac, influencing both the types of services needed and their availability. For instance, during the spring and summer months, homeowners often focus on landscaping, exterior painting, and home renovations, leading to higher demand for these services. Conversely, fall and winter may shift the focus to HVAC maintenance and roofing repairs, especially before the rainy season. It’s essential to plan your projects accordingly; for example, scheduling HVAC inspections before the cold months ensures you’re prepared for winter. Additionally, contractors may be busier during peak seasons, which can affect timelines and pricing. Therefore, it’s advisable to book services ahead of time and consider off-peak seasons for better availability and potentially lower costs. Awareness of these seasonal trends can help you make informed decisions about your home maintenance and improvement projects.
